Here are a few tips that I have been adhering to, especially if you are trying to get your Christmas shopping done at THIS time of the year.

-          MAKE A LIST. I cannot stress enough how important a list is when it comes to mass Christmas shopping (or anything in life, really) which makes your life so much easier and ensure that you don’t overbuy stuff or missing someone out. Include the loved ones that you would like to share some love and presents you think they (may) like.

-          INCLUDE AN EXTRA ITEM for each person just in case you couldn’t find that particular present. Always include a back up item on your list for those who have difficult wishlist. For example, a pink headphones with that particular design and certain features.  Last thing you want is trying to run around like a headless chicken within the crowd trying to figure out what to buy for your boyfriend’s sister because you couldn’t find that lime green satchel bag that she has been lusting for.

-          FOCUS & DO NOT GET DISTRACTED. I know its hard to not check out that favourite floral pants of yours that is currently having 30% of its RRP.

-          COMFY SHOES. Please for the love of god, do not do your Christmas shopping in your favourite stripper pumps, especially not in the hustle bustle of last minute Christmas shopping “traffic”. Trust me, I have seen people in those and I really wonder what was going through their mind!

Arbonne Bronzer, A$46* - I think I might have just discovered my favourite bronzer! Matte finish without giving you that dirty "greyish" undertone = #winning! Also, its moderately pigmented - which translates to you don't have to risk looking like someone who has just dunk her face into a bowl of orange powder. Just a few swirl with a large fluffy blush around the temple of your forehead, under your cheeckbones and your jaws (also known as the "3" zone) and voila - sunkissed finish! :) This has been my daily contouring bronzer since well, I got it from the lovely girls from Brand New Solutions and it’s safe to say I will definitely repurchase once it hits pan!


ELF Mineral Blush in Candid Coral, US$3Natural flush, pigmented, easily blendable, cheap, this baby here ticked the box for all of the above. Looking for something more subtle and give you the summer glow? This blush is your answer! This is my fail proof everyday blush and has been making frequent appearance ever since the land down under was greeted with spring.
WITH FLASH (L - R): Australis Highlighter, Benefit High Beam, Benefit Cha Cha Tint, Benefit CORALista, Bobbi Brown Bronze Shimmer Brick, ELF Candid Coral, Arbonne Blush in Blossom, Arbonne Bronzer

Bobbi Brown Bronze shimmer brick, A$85 - This is my to-go-to "blush" for my cheekbones when I want a really bronzy, sunkissed look with a glowy finish to complement either my bold eyes or bright lips (usually the latter)! Do keep in mind though, as the name is pretty self-explanatory, please keep the shimmer on your eyes to the bare minimum as the last thing you want is to look like a shiny disco ball. Unless, that's what you fancy.... If that's the case, go for it. :P The only downside is, it’s probably costs you a week’s worth of lunch to “invest” in this brick. #damnyouAustralianretailprice


Arbonne Blush in Blossom, A$40* - It reminds me of NARS Orgasm when I first received it (although I don't own Orgasm myself) - tell me if you agree? Blossom is a gorgeous coral blush with gold shimmer bits - the perfect blush to "wake you up" and give your look some colour. This blush is usually seen on my lazy days when I am a tad couldn't be bothered with my eye make up! The formula is super pigmented and very blendable. Like any good blushes, a little go a long way..

Benefit Go Tropicoral, A$59* – Your everyday carry-on beauty kit for instant beauty. No, you do not get a prize for guessing which colour family did I choose when I was given a chance to trial one of Benefit’s lip and cheeks kits (Including Sugarlicious and Feelin’ Dandy).  This compact but handy kit consists of a 4mL Cha Cha Tint, 4mL High Beam highlighter, 3g CORALista face powder & 6.5mL Ultra Plush CORALista lipgloss – perfect for touch ups and takes you from beach day to drinks at the bar. Blend away with a pea size of Cha Cha Tint on the apple of your cheeks; High Beam highlighter on your cheekbones/ undereyes and your nose bridge; and finally a sweep of CORALista lipgloss and you are ready for the beach! Ready to move on from the beach to the nearby pub? You can add on some CORALista face powder on top of your cha cha tint and instead of using the CORALista lipgloss on its own, you might want to apply some ChaCha Tint under the lipgloss for a more intensify lip colour for the night. My favourites from the kit are non-other than the famous Cha Cha Tint and High beam highlighter! :)

Australis Highlighter in Pearl, A$14.95* – Australis claims that it contains skin illuminators to reflect light, leaving your skin looking forever fresh, radiant and glowing. I couldn’t agree more with it! This has become a new favourite of mine – half a pea size is sufficient to brighten up your otherwise dull and “dead” morning face, giving you a glowy finish!  If you do not have the habit to highlight your face, you should probably start now. Trust me, it really makes a difference in “waking you up”.
